Italy will make coronavirus testing mandatory for people traveling from Britain, the Netherlands, Belgium and the Czech Republic, said Health Minister Roberto Speranza, reports BTA. .

Infections are increasing across Europe, also in Italy, “he wrote on Facebook.

“I have signed an ordinance making coronavirus testing mandatory for travelers from Belgium, the Netherlands, the United Kingdom and the Czech Republic,” he said.

Brazil crossed the threshold of 5 million confirmed COVID-19 cases yesterday, Reuters reported.

Although the number of daily infections declined from a peak in July, health experts warn that physical distance measures are not being followed in Brazil and that the country is at risk of a second wave of infection.

31,553 new infections and 734 deaths were identified on Tuesday.

“We will soon reach 150,000 deaths, an alarming number,” Roberto Medrono, an epidemiologist at the Federal University of Rio de Janeiro, told Reuters.

“We see authorities increasingly softening social distancing measures, despite the number of cases,” he added.

Japan plans to lift the travel ban in 12 countries next month, the DPA said.

These include China, Taiwan, Australia, New Zealand, Singapore, South Korea, and Malaysia.

Japan, which has currently banned travel to 159 countries and regions, will encourage its residents to refrain from improper travel to these 12 countries.

According to the government’s decision, visits to Thailand will be allowed to tourists from countries that the government considers to be of low risk to health, reports BNR.

Visitors must present health insurance and a negative coronavirus test taken 72 hours prior to arrival, and will be tested twice during the quarantine period.
